NS46

The NS46 series infrared thermal imager,thermal camera usb uses a 12 μm uncooled infrared focal plane detector, a high-performance infrared lens, an excellent imaging processing circuit, and is embedded with advanced image processing algorithms. Ir camera usb has the characteristics of small size, low power consumption, fast startup, excellent imaging quality, and accurate temperature measurement.

The NS46 series infrared thermal imager module,ir usb camera fully considers the requirements of high and low temperature working performance to ensure that the whole machine has excellent environmental adaptability.

NS46 online temperature measurement infrared thermal imager outputs full-stream lossless temperature data and video stream data in H.265 compression format, and provides SDK to facilitate customer back-end integration development, fully analyzing the temperature of the target being measured.

Configuration Table

Detector
Detector Type Uncooled focal plane microbolometer
Number of pixels 640 × 480
Pixel spacing 1 2 μm
Wavelength range 8~14μm
Thermal sensitivity ( NETD) ≤ 50mk @30℃
Frame rate 25Hz
Image processing and display
Image Optimization support
Non-uniformity correction support
Image Noise Reduction support
Electronic zoom 1.0~4.0 times infinite magnification
Polarity control support
Color Palette Multiple color palettes, including white hot, black hot, iron red, rainbow, etc.
Contrast, brightness Automatic/Manual
Gamma Correction support
Enhanced Algorithm support
Network video compression format H.265
Grayscale range adjustment Automatic/Manual
Image Mode HDR wide dynamic mode
OSD support
Temperature measurement analysis
Temperature measurement accuracy ±2℃ or ±2%
Temperature measurement range Normal temperature range: -20℃~200℃ ( standard )

Medium temperature range: 150℃~500℃ (optional)

High temperature range: 350℃~1600℃ (optional)

Temperature correction Emissivity, reflected temperature, effective distance
Automatic tracking of hot and cold spots,

Temperature display

support
Center point temperature display support
Average temperature display support
Temperature measurement tools Point, line, rectangle, circle, ellipse, polygon
Alarm function High temperature, low temperature, temperature range, range inversion, trend
Video Support MP4, GCV
Photograph Support JPEG
Temperature data export Area csv, temperature curve csv
Electrical Characteristics
Data Interface RJ45
Data Types H264, H265, 16-bit original temperature data
Web Standards Gigabit Ethernet /Adaptive 10M/100M/1000M
Protocol support IPv4/IPv6, TCP , UDP, NTP, HTTP, RTSP, RTP, ICMP, WebSocket, ONVIF
Power interface 4 PIN SH
Input power voltage DC12V
Steady-state power consumption < 4.0W​
Communication standards UART@RS485 (reverse control of PTZ and camera , Modbus protocol )
IO Input and Output support
Environmental parameters
Operating temperature -40℃~ + 60℃ ( -20℃~+60℃ to ensure temperature measurement accuracy )
Storage temperature -50℃~ + 70℃
Temperature shock resistance 5℃/min ( -40℃~60℃ )
Vibration resistance 4.3g, 2 hours for each of x, y and z axes
Shock resistance Acceleration 30g, half sine wave, pulse width 6ms, impact 3 times in the installation direction
humidity ≤95% (non-condensing)
Lenses
focal length Various focal length lenses are available
Focus mode Electric, automatic focus
Physical properties
size 45mm×58mm×88.3mm
weight < 240 g
Mounting holes Two M3× 5 on the bottom
SDK development package
Operating Environment Support Windows (32Bit/64Bit) , Linux (32Bit/64Bit), MacOS, Android and most ARM systems
Secondary Development Provide API, SDK and Demo. Support development in multiple languages such as C/C++, C#, Java, Javascript, Typescript, Python, Swift, etc.
